Healthy Communities 2010 is best described as?

Explanation:
Healthy Communities 2010 is a framework that guides communities in developing and tailoring health objectives that can be tracked as part of the initiative. It provides a structured approach to identifying local health priorities, formulating specific, measurable objectives, selecting indicators, and setting timelines so progress can be monitored and outcomes evaluated. This population-focused planning helps align partners, allocate resources, and hold programs accountable for improving community health. It isn’t about day-to-day operations of city health departments, nor is it a clinical guideline for managing diseases in individuals, and it isn’t a tool for assessing individual health literacy.
